use proc_macro2::TokenStream as TokenStream2;
use quote::quote;
pub(crate) fn generate_schema_impl(struct_name: &syn::Ident) -> TokenStream2 {
quote! {
fn __schema() -> serde_json::Value {
static SCHEMA: ::std::sync::LazyLock<serde_json::Value> =
::std::sync::LazyLock::new(|| {
let full = ::serde_json::to_value(
::lellm_agent::schemars::schema_for!(#struct_name)
).expect("schema generation failed");
#struct_name::extract_inner_schema(&full)
});
SCHEMA.clone()
}
}
}
pub(crate) fn generate_compat_methods(struct_name: &syn::Ident) -> TokenStream2 {
quote! {
impl #struct_name {
pub fn __schema() -> serde_json::Value {
<#struct_name as ::lellm_agent::ToolArgs>::__schema()
}
pub fn __name() -> &'static str {
<#struct_name as ::lellm_agent::ToolArgs>::NAME
}
pub fn __description() -> &'static str {
<#struct_name as ::lellm_agent::ToolArgs>::DESCRIPTION
}
fn extract_inner_schema(full: &serde_json::Value) -> serde_json::Value {
let source = if let Some(obj) = full.as_object() {
obj
} else {
return full.clone();
};
let skip = ["$schema", "title", "description", "definitions", "$id", "$ref"];
let mut cleaned = serde_json::Map::new();
for (k, v) in source {
if !skip.contains(&k.as_str()) {
cleaned.insert(k.clone(), v.clone());
}
}
serde_json::Value::Object(cleaned)
}
}
}
}
